Luminescent refrigerant gauge device

USPTO Application #: 20070245821
Title: Luminescent refrigerant gauge device
Abstract: A luminescent refrigerant gauge device has a body, a luminescent board, a case, a switch and a driving circuit device. The body has a valve body and a gauge body assembly. The luminescent boards are mounted inside the gauge body assembly. The case is mounted on the body. The switch is mounted inside the mounting hole in the gauge housing. The driving circuit assembly is mounted on the top of the valve body and is connected with the switch and the luminescent board. When the luminescent refrigerant gauge device is in use, a user can clearly read the measuring result of the gauge device in a dark environment without using an additional light source. B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ION

[0001] 1. Field of the Invention

[0002] The present invention relates to a refrigerant gauge device, more particular to a luminescent refrigerant gauge device.

[0003] 2. Description of Related Art

[0004] A conventional refrigerant gauge device is used for measuring air conditioner. The conventional refrigerant gauge device has a valve body, two knobs, two connectors, two gauges and a hook. The two knobs are mounted on the valve body and respectively control the two connectors. The two gauges respectively are connected to the connectors. The hook is mounted on the valve body between the gauges.

[0005] When the conventional refrigerant gauge device is in use, the hook on the refrigerant gauge device is hooked on the air conditioner and the connectors are connected to a tested object. However, when the working place is dim, an additional light source is needed for a user to clearly read the measuring data on the conventional gauge device. Since an additional light source and an additional power supply for the light source is always necessary for using the conventional refrigerant gauge device, the wire of the power supply will disorder the working place and the conventional refrigerant gauge device is trouble and inconvenient in use.

[0006] To overcome the shortcomings, the present invention tends to provide a refrigerant gauge device the aforementioned problems.

DETAILED DESCRIPTION OF THE PREFERRED EMBODIMENT

[0014] With reference to FIGS. 1 to 4, a luminescent refrigerant gauge device in accordance with the present invention comprises a body (10), two luminescent boards (20), a case (30), a switch (40) and a driving circuit assembly (50).

[0015] The body (10) has a valve body (11) and a gauge body assembly (12). The valve body (11) is a cuboid and has a top, a front surface, a rear surface, a bottom, two knobs (111), two connectors (112), two threaded holes (113) and two through holes (114). The threaded holes (113) are transversely defined in the body (11). The through holes (114) are longitudinally defined through the body (11) and respectively communicate with the threaded holes (113). The knobs (111) are respectively mounted on the threaded holes (113), and the connectors (112) are respectively mounted on the through holes (114) from the bottom of the valve body (11). The gauge body assembly (12) has two gauge bodies (121). In a preferred embodiment, each gauge body (121) has a sidewall with an inside surface and an outside surface, a gap (1211) and a channel (1212). The gap (1211) is defined in the inside surface of the sidewall. The channel (1212) is formed on the outside surface of the sidewall. Each channel (1212) of the gauge body (121) is mounted on a corresponding through hole (114) at the top of the body (11) and communicated with the connector (112).

[0016] Each luminescent board (20) is mounted inside the gauge body (121) and has a side edge, a front protecting plate (22), a first electrode layer (211), a luminescent layer (23), an insulating layer (24), a second electrode layer (21), a rear protecting plate (221) and an adapter (25). The second electrode layer (21) is mounted on the rear protecting plate (221). The insulating layer (24) is mounted on the second electrode layer (21). The luminescent layer (23) has a mark layer (231) with label, such as numbers. The mark layer (231) is formed on the luminescent layer (23). The luminescent layer (23) is mounted on the insulating layer (24). The first electrode layer (211) is mounted on the luminescent layer (23). The front protecting plate (22) is mounted on the first electrode layer (211). The adapter (25) is formed on the side edge of each luminescent board (20). In a preferred embodiment, the protecting plates (22, 221) are transparent, and in a more preferred embodiment, the protecting plates (22, 221) are transparent plastic plates. The adapter (25) is mounted in the gap (1211) in the gauge body (121).

[0017] The case (30) is mounted on the body (10) and has a support board (31), an optional valve housing (32), a gauge housing (33) and a hook (34).

[0018] The support board (31) has a front, a rear, an optional holder (311), an optional rear recess (312), a power supply (313) and two optional seats (314). The holder (311) is transversely mounted on the support board (31) at the front and has a threaded hole (3111) and a bolt (3112). The threaded hole (3111) is defined through the holder (311). The bolt (3112) is screwed into the threaded hole (3111) and has a top and a threaded hole (3113) defined in the top of the bolt (3112). The rear recess (312) is defined in the rear of the support board (31) and a communicating opening (3121) is defined in the support board (31) and communicating with the lower end of the rear recess (312). The power supply (313) is mounted on the rear of the support board (31), in a preferred embodiment, the power supply (313) is mounted inside the rear recess (312). Each seat (314) is separately mounted on the front of the support board (31) for supporting the gauge bodies (121). In a preferred embodiment, the holder (311) is mounted between the seats (314).

[0019] The valve housing (32) is mounted on the valve body (11) and has two through holes (321) through which the knobs (111) extend.

[0020] The gauge housing (33) is mounted on the support board (31) for receiving the gauge bodies (121) inside. The gauge housing (33) has a top, a front, two windows (331), two lenses (3311), a mounting hole (332) and a passing hole (333). Each window (331) is transversely defined through the gauge housing (33) and corresponds to the gauge body (121). The lenses (3311) are correspondingly mounted on the windows (331) and are transparent. The mounting hole (332) is defined through the gauge housing (33) at the front. In a preferred embodiment, the mounting hole (332) is defined between the windows (331). The passing hole (333) is defined through the gauge housing (33) at the top.
